Fertilizing is essential to supporting plant health and attaining rich, dynamic landscapes. Plants need a well balanced supply of nutrients-- primarily n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ce abundant blossoms, and maintain vibrant foliage. A soil test is the primary step in determining what nutrients are doing not have, guaranteeing that the selected fertilizer fulfills the specific requirements of the website. Fertilizers come in various types, including granular, liquid, natural, and artificial, each providing different release rates and advantages. Applying the ideal type at the correct time is vital to prevent nutrient runoff, root burn, or irregular growth. Seasonal timing, such as applying greater n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, helps plants prepare for development spurts or stand up to winter season tension. Consistent fertilization not just improves plant appearance but also enhances resilience against insects, diseases, and environmental stress factors. A well-fed landscape is more likely to grow year after year, providing both appeal and ecological worth
